The figure shows the healthy weight region for various heights for people ages 35 and older. If x represents height in inches, and y represents weight, in pounds, the healthy weight region can be modeled by the system of linear inequalities below. {5.2x - y greaterthanorequalto 179 41 x - y lessthanorequalto 139 Using this information show that point A is a solution of the system of inequalities that describes healthy weight for this age group. Substitute the x and y-coordinates of point A for x and y in the first inequality greaterthanorequalto 179 (Type an integer or a decimal.) Complete the statement Point A is a solution of the system of inequalities because both statements are

Explanation / Answer

A = (69, 170)

Inequality 1

LHS = 5.2*69-170 = 188.8

RHS = 179

LHS > RHS (so A satisfies inequality 1)

Inequality 2

LHS = 4.1*69-170 = 112.9

RHS = 139

LHS < RHS (so A satisfies inequality 2)

answers - 188.8, 112.9, TRUE
